Transaction 21ea8e506a632f9f17aaab41b3ce6b582c7ed39ccdeab0e8a7fa8de5b42e5258

1 Input
2 Outputs
  • 21ea8e506a632f9f17aaab41b3ce6b582c7ed39ccdeab0e8a7fa8de5b42e5258:0
  • value  45333468
    address  3LZqMHgkYQWzKyvomPMN312NPhiVE3SNBt
  • 21ea8e506a632f9f17aaab41b3ce6b582c7ed39ccdeab0e8a7fa8de5b42e5258:1
  • value  20099652
    address  1APWMLsLnKmJPuWG5ssyaegnFsze19XfK4